Give Waste Another Chance Blue-Boxing Your Textiles

As a nation, we throw away at least half a million tonnes of textile waste every year - and perhaps nearly double that, depending on which estimates you choose. Even at the lower figure, that's the equivalent of about ten pairs of jeans for everyone in Britain.

In Rotherham we collected about 2,400 tonnes of old textiles and shoes last year. We managed to recycle less than 4% of that total, but the new Blue Box kerbside collection scheme should make it possible to do much better from now on.

Using your Blue Box for textiles

In the UK, the average lifetime of a garment is about three years - but what we discard doesn't have to be wasted.

Rotherham's new Blue Box recycling system makes it very easy to recycle your unwanted textiles. You can put into the Blue Box:

  • any kind of clothing
  • bed linen and curtains
  • pairs of shoes (provided they're wearable).

Please make sure the articles are reasonably clean, and put them in carrier bags in the Blue Box. This is to protect them from the weather and also to keep them separate from other things such as cans.

Please DON'T put into the Blue Box:

  • anything that's heavily soiled
  • single shoes without a partner.
